GageDAQ family of low-cost, PCI bus, multi-channel, mid-range data acquisition boards include: GageDAQ 9812, a 12-bit, 4-channel, 20-MSPS A/D card; GageDAQ 7300, a 40-MBPS, 32-bit digital I/O card; GageDAQ 9118, a 333-kHz, 12-bit, 16-channel A/D card; and GageDAQ 7230, an isolated 32-bit digital I/O card. Applications for these boards include IF and baseband digitization, ultrasound imaging, gamma cameras, test instruments, CCD imaging, and video digitizing.
